Pasco-Hernando State College sits in New Port Richey, FL.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 29 information technology degrees were granted at Pasco-Hernando State College.

Student Demographics & Diversity

Below you’ll find the composition of Information Technology graduates at Pasco-Hernando State College, broken down by degree level.

Across all degree levels, Information Technology graduates at Pasco-Hernando State College are 21% women (6) and 79% men (23).

Information Technology Associate’s Program at Pasco-Hernando State College

Of the 24 associate’s information technology degrees awarded at Pasco-Hernando State College, 21% were women (5) and 79% were men (19).
